The Second Blow: Frogs

The Second Blow: Frogs

25Seven full days passed after the Lord struck the Nile.

8Then the Lord said to Moses, “Go to Pharaoh and tell him, ‘Thus says the Lord: “Release my people in order that they may serve me! 2But if you refuse to release them, then I am going to plague all your territory with frogs. 3The Nile will swarm with frogs, and they will come up and go into your house, in your bedroom, and on your bed, and into the houses of your servants and your people, and into your ovens and your kneading troughs. 4Frogs will come up against you, your people, and all your servants.”’”

5The Lord spoke to Moses, “Tell Aaron, ‘Extend your hand with your staff over the rivers, over the canals, and over the ponds, and bring the frogs up over the land of Egypt.’” 6So Aaron extended his hand over the waters of Egypt, and frogs came up and covered the land of Egypt.

7The magicians did the same with their secret arts and brought up frogs on the land of Egypt too.

8Then Pharaoh summoned Moses and Aaron and said, “Pray to the Lord that he may take the frogs away from me and my people, and I will release the people that they may sacrifice to the Lord.” 9Moses said to Pharaoh, “You may have the honor over me – when shall I pray for you, your servants, and your people, for the frogs to be removed from you and your houses, so that they will be left only in the Nile?” 10He said, “Tomorrow.” And Moses said, “It will be as you say, so that you may know that there is no one like the Lord our God. 11The frogs will depart from you, your houses, your servants, and your people; they will be left only in the Nile.”

12Then Moses and Aaron went out from Pharaoh, and Moses cried to the Lord because of the frogs that he had brought on Pharaoh. 13The Lord did as Moses asked – the frogs died out of the houses, the villages, and the fields. 14The Egyptians piled them in countless heaps, and the land stank. 15But when Pharaoh saw that there was relief, he hardened his heart and did not listen to them, just as the Lord had predicted.
